FAYETTE — Residents here are being urged to be on the lookout for snowmobilers with more in mind than a joyride.

Town Manger Mark Robinson said Thursday that at least one person discovered tracks that suggest a snowmobiler was scoping out a home for a future burglary.

“Please be on guard,” Robinson urged.

He said a Young Road resident came home to discovery snowmobile tracks circling the house and footprints leading up to windows.

Robinson said the town has been struck by burglars as recently as late last month when thieves broke into a Route 17 home.

“It’s ongoing,” Robinson said.

He asked those who see suspicious activity to call police at 624-7076 or the town office at 685-4373.
